Mentor at Issac Newton Academy!

One Million Mentors

We recruit, train and deploy volunteer mentors, matching them with mentees and providing high quality support to both so that they are well prepared and can have an effective and impactful mentoring relationship. Our mentoring is one to one, for young people aged 16-17 year olds at Issac Newton Academy for 1 hour, once a month, for up to a year. 

Mentors from diverse professional backgrounds are trained and supported to guide young people aged 14-25, helping them achieve their goals and build confidence, next steps in their career. You'll meet for just one hour a month, but your impact will last a lifetime!

What is 1MM?

1MM mentoring empowers young people to become the best version of themselves: building relationships - free of assumption and judgement - where they benefit from another’s experience and perspective and can think bigger, find their own answers and take the next meaningful step into their future.

How do I get involved?

There are plenty of ways of how you can help but here is a step - by - step guide on how!

  •  Complete your Online Profile and Training - This will take approximately 1 hour
  • Attend a Mentor Induction Workshop (optional). After completing the training, you will be sent an invite for one of our monthly Mentor Induction Workshops. You can attend either before or after your first session.
  •  We will match you with a Mentee. Once all training is completed and you have registered for a workshop we will match you to a mentee.
  • You will be in a school supporting a Young Person!
